Luis A. Cañas is a scholar working on Insect Science, Plant Science and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Luis A. Cañas has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 532 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 22 papers in Insect Science, 20 papers in Plant Science and 7 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Luis A. Cañas’s work include Insect-Plant Interactions and Control (14 papers), Insect Pest Control Strategies (12 papers) and Insect and Pesticide Research (9 papers). Luis A. Cañas is often cited by papers focused on Insect-Plant Interactions and Control (14 papers), Insect Pest Control Strategies (12 papers) and Insect and Pesticide Research (9 papers). Luis A. Cañas collaborates with scholars based in United States, Australia and Honduras. Luis A. Cañas's co-authors include Steven J. Crafts‐Brandner, Cesar Rodriguez‐Saona, Jacquelyn L. Blackmer, Christopher M. Ranger, Andrew P. Michel, Michael E. Reding, Nelson H. Davila Olivas, M. A. Rouf Mian, Parwinder S. Grewal and James Locke and has published in prestigious journals such as Pest Management Science, Journal of Chemical Ecology and Journal of Economic Entomology.
